The New World of Mr. Tompkins adresses this rotation when the professor
and Mr. Tompkins meet on a holiday. A purist may not be happy with the
additions to Gamow's work, but, I've found the book entertaining so far!

#I think that it is fair to say that noone who rides a bicycle at .8 x
#the speed of light should expect to see the world in exactly the way
#that Mr. Thompkins does. I think that this is what is referred to in
#the article you speak about. WBN

#Jack was referring to Terrell rotation, a (now) well understood
#result. Gamow was writing before Terrell published his Phys Rev
#article and enlightened us all.
